Sorry for this question, but I'm not familiar with post independent India coins. What are VIP and VVIP coins?  I've never heard of that term.

Basically, whenever a coin set is released at some function by a Dignitary, like a Minister, President, etc, the coins are packed in a specially made packing. These specially packed sets are called VIP/VVIP sets.

Friends, few months back the mints started counter sale of commemorative coins. But it was shrouded in secrecy. Mints were not disclosing officially which sets were on sale. For that one had to actually go to the counter. The list was being guarded like a state secret. I requested someone to upload the list on website. The list of Mumbai mint has been uploaded on its website
